Design Integrity Considerations for End Users

Not all “editable” files behave equally. Some SVG exports embed raster images or rely on proprietary fonts, breaking compatibility when opened outside their native environment. The 2026 Years Logo avoids these pitfalls: all text is outlined in AI and EPS versions; SVG uses system-agnostic path data; PNG variants include embedded color profiles (sRGB) for consistent screen-to-print rendering. This attention to detail prevents common downstream failures—like missing glyphs in exported PDFs or unintended anti-aliasing on dark apparel backgrounds.
